Transaction 526e63d626c971a52623412950f87dca8c55d0df2dca621acc6067222c273877
1 Input
1 Output
-
526e63d626c971a52623412950f87dca8c55d0df2dca621acc6067222c273877:0
- value
- 3708505
- script pubkey
- OP_0 OP_PUSHBYTES_20 9465c98d1f7e81d733508b1b254306c2750587de
- address
- bc1qj3junrgl06qawv6s3vdj2scxcf6stp77yllhkl